origin: com.mysema.querydsl/querydsl-core

/**
 * Converts the given expression to lower(expression)
 *
 * <p>Constants are lower()ed at creation time</p>
 *
 * @param stringExpression the string to lower()
 * @return lower(stringExpression)
 */
public static Expression<String> toLower(Expression<String> stringExpression) {
  if (stringExpression instanceof Constant) {
    Constant<String> constantExpression = (Constant<String>) stringExpression;
    return ConstantImpl.create(constantExpression.getConstant().toLowerCase(Locale.ENGLISH));
  } else {
    return operation(String.class, Ops.LOWER, stringExpression);
  }
}
